PC card slot
Slot for inserting separately sold PC cards.
This PC card slot is identified as the "slot-1", which is connected with the main unit of this per-
sonal computer.
~
PC card eject/lock button
Press this button to eject the PC card.
This button also serves as the PC card lock that prevents the inserted PC card from accidentally
getting out of the PC card slot.
+
Volume control
Adjusts the sound volume. Turning it towards you lowers the volume; turning it away from you
raises it.
Critical Point
If the volume is raised too high when using a microphone, howling may occur between the
speaker and the microphone.
,
Headphone jack
For connecting commercially available headphones.
Critical Point
Things that can be fitted to the headphone jack.
- Headphones, earphones, amplifier-installed external speakers (mini-plug with 3.5mm outer
diameter. However you may not be able to fit them because of the shape, so check before
inserting.)
-
Microphone jack
Can be connected with a commercially available microphone.
.
MAIN switch
This is the switch for turning the power to the computer main unit on and off.
/
USB connector
Connector for connecting a peripheral equipment which meets the USB standard.
:
CRT connector
Connect an optional CRT display to this connector.
;
Anti-theft lock
Can be connected with a commercially available anti-theft cable.
Critical Point
The anti-theft lock is for the Kensington Microsaver Security System.
